DL15 9DN is a primarily residential postcode in Crook, County Durham. It was first introduced in January 1980.
The most common council tax band is A.
Residential buildings are typically detached and terraced (including end-terrace). Domestic properties are primarily houses.
Estimated residential property values, based on historical transactions and adjusted for inflation, range from £9,900 to £527,060 with an average of £136,929.
Residential buildings were typically constructed before 1900.
None of the residential properties sold since 1995 have been new builds or newly converted.
Domestic properties are predominantly owner occupied.
The most common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) ratings are E and D.
Commercial rateable values range from £4,450 to £75,000 with an average of £28,217. The most common recorded business types are School and Riding School.
Crook is a town, which had a population of 9,498 in the 2011 census.
In the 2011 census, there were 72 people resident in DL15 9DN, of which 37 were male and 35 were female. This also includes overnight visitors at domestic properties, and residents of non-domestic properties such as hotels, prisons and halls of residence.
DL15 9DN is in the Durham and Bishop Auckland travel to work area. NHS services are provided by the County Durham Primary Care Trust.
DL15 9DN is approximately 158m (518ft) above sea level.
